Add to Technorati Favorites

Книги по технологии Microsoft Silverlight

Опубликовано 18 Ноя | Автор admin
Ключевые слова:, , ,

Silverlight and ASP.NET Revealed

Издательство: Apress, 2007 г.
Мягкая обложка, 50 стр.
Язык: Английский

Автор: Мэтью Макдональд (Matthew MacDonald)

О книге: Microsoft Silverlight allows you to create rich multimedia    interfaces with the power and flexibility of Flash, but with the extensibility and the great tools that .NET offers. With Silverlight and ASP.NET Revealed, you’ll learn to use Microsoft’s Silverlight technology in conjunction with ASP.NET and Visual Studio 2008 (codename Orcas). You will ultimately incorporate Silverlight into an ASP.NET web site and use the ASP.NET controls that render Silverlight content. But you’ll also get the basics of Silverlight, too, making this book a must-read for any web developer curious about Silverlight.
“Silverlight and ASP.NET Revealed” assumes a deep knowledge of ASP.NET, but no knowledge of Silverlight.

Купить книгу Silverlight and ASP.NET Revealed

Silverlight 1.0

Издательство: Wrox (27 Октября, 2007)
Мягкая обложка, 288 стр.
Язык: Английский

Автор: Devin Rader, Jason Beres, J. Ambrose Little, Grant Hinkson

О книге: This book is for professional web developers who want to take advantage of Silverlight’s capabilities to create rich interactive applications.

What you will learn from this book:

  • Easy ways to incorporate graphics, animation, audio, and video into Internet applications
  • Methods for creating rich media apps that run on Windows and Mac, as well as in Internet Explorer, Firefox, and Safari
  • How to write standard JavaScript within an HTML page to manipulate and program against any XAML DOM element, storyline animation, or video
  • Ways to integrate Silverlight within existing HTML pages, web sites, and ASP.NET applications
  • How to handle data access in Silverlight applications using AJAX

Купить книгу Silverlight 1.0

Silverlight 1.0 Unleashed

Издательство: Sams, 1 edition, 2007
Мягкая обложка, 272 стр.
Язык: Английский

Автор: Adam Nathan

О книге: Code samples appear as they do in Visual Studio and Expression Blend!
Printed entirely in color, with helpful figures and syntax coloring to make code samples appear as they do in Visual Studio and Expression Blend!
Silverlight is a lightweight but powerful plug-in for multiple web browsers on multiple operating systems that makes it easier than ever to create rich web-based content, applications, and controls. With support for vector graphics, animations, full-screen high-definition video, and more, Silverlight gives you the ability to create more compelling content than you dreamed possible for Windows, Mac OS X, and Linux. Silverlight provides much of the power of Windows Presentation Foundation, but with less overhead and easy integration with HTML and AJAX-style applications. Silverlight 1.0 Unleashed is the authoritative book that covers the technology in a practical and approachable fashion, authored by Silverlight guru and Microsoft developer Adam Nathan.

Купить книгу Silverlight 1.0 Unleashed

Introducing Microsoft Silverlight(TM) 1.0 (PRO-Developer)

Издательство: Microsoft Press (26 Сентября, 2007г.)
Мягкая обложка, 288 стр.
Язык: Английский

Автор: Laurence Moroney

О книге: Get a first look at Microsoft Silverlight with this practical introduction. This ideal reference delivers pragmatic advice, from in an insider s perspective, of how the tool was developed from concept to release. An expert on Silverlight and a Technical Evangelist on the Silverlight team delivers a first look at the new cross-platform, cross-browser plug-in and details the relationships among Silverlight and Microsoft .NET Framework 3.0 and 3.5 technologies. Rich Internet Applications (RIAs) are Web applications that have the features and functionality of full desktop applications. Processing tasks are performed on the client, but data is stored on the server, allowing a much richer experience. With Silverlight, RIAs install quickly via a small, on-demand plug-in. This book shows how the first release of Silverlight will help simplify development and deployment of RIAs. Includes a companion Web site with code samples in Visual C# and Visual Basic.

Купить книгу Introducing Microsoft Silverlight(TM) 1.0 (PRO-Developer)

Popularity: 1% [?]

Add to zakladki:
Нет Комментариев | Новости | Вся статья

Microsoft Silverlight 2 релиз

Опубликовано 16 Окт | Автор LOB
Ключевые слова:, , ,

Ура! Господа, могу вас поздравить наконец-то появился официальный релиз Silverlight 2, которую мы ждали больше полугода. И вот наконец-то 13 октября microsoft презентовал релиз.
После выхода Silverligt 1, выпускалось две beta версии, в которых сразу были видны пути дальнейшего развития этой технологии. Конечно публика сразу оценила преимущества silverlight 2 перед своим младшым братом. И были исправлены и добавлены многие новые возможности. Естественно обновился весь сперктр программного обеспечния. Также появились многие патчи для стороних программ от microsoft, которые включили в себя поддержку silverlight.

(more…)

Popularity: 21% [?]

Add to zakladki:
3 комментария | Новости | Вся статья

Custom Control

Опубликовано 13 Сен | Автор LOB

Сегодня мы поговорим о Custom Control. Что такое Custom Control?
Custom Control – это класс унаследованный от UserControl, который содержит набор полей и методов а также свое представление в виде XAML, которые обеспечивают работу этого контрола. Затем этот контрол может встраиваться в другую страницу (он же самый UserControl). Custom Control могут быть как универсальные, которые могут быть использованы в любом проекте, например, какой-нибудь слайдер, галерея и т.п. А могут относиться только к данному проекту и использоваться только в этом проекте. Для примера, можно вынести в отдельный контрол меню, блок баннеров и т.д.

(more…)

Popularity: 31% [?]

Add to zakladki:
6 комментария | Примеры | Вся статья

Навигация между страницами

Опубликовано 24 Июль | Автор LOB
Ключевые слова:, , ,

Наверно любой из вас, кто начал уже экспериментировать с SilverLight столкнулся с такой проблемой, а как же осуществляется навигация между страницами. Например, у нас есть форма авторизации, а затем мы хотим перейти дальше, например, в каталог и т.п.

(more…)

Popularity: 62% [?]

Add to zakladki:
13 комментария | Примеры | Вся статья

Пример использования Web Service и Data Binding в Silver Light

Опубликовано 10 Июль | Автор LOB
Ключевые слова:, ,

Как я и обещал, сегодня продолжаем знакомство Web Service и все это я буду показывать на примере, каталога клиентов, например какой-то фирмы «ХХХ». Фирма находится в одной точке страны, а ее филиал находится в совершенной другой. Но иногда, в филиале есть необходимость запросить, какую либо информацию о клиентах. Для этого наверно можно сделать Windows приложение, которое запрашивала информацию с удаленной машины, находящейся в офисе компании. Но это связано со многими проблемами: 1) Безопасность информации 2) Обновление программы 3) Развертывание приложения и другие. Конечно же в мире современных Интернет технологий, это был бы не самый лучший вариант. Конечно же веб приложение будет намного удобней и сосредоточит все в одном месте, что значительно снизит затраты на поддержку. И с использованием различных, новых технологий позволит нам создать удобный пользовательский интерфейс. Конечно же и здесь будут недостатки и конечно же будут подняты вопросы безопасности и т.п., но это мы оставим уже на совести разработчика ;)

(more…)

Popularity: 65% [?]

Add to zakladki:
3 комментария | Примеры | Вся статья

Работа с WebService в SilverLight 2 beta 2

Опубликовано 24 Июнь | Автор LOB
Ключевые слова:,

WebService – это особая технология, используемая в распределенных системах для взаимодействия между удаленными серверами. Развертывается на основе веб сервера IIS. Использует протокол http, основанный на http протокол SOAP (XML). На ее основе работают создаются приложения SilverLight, работающие с удаленными системами.

Технология очень удобна тем, что легко подключается через Visual Studio, и в последствии легко используется, как готовый класс, со всеми его методами и полями, доступные для удаленного использования.

(more…)

Popularity: 73% [?]

Add to zakladki:
12 комментария | Примеры | Вся статья

Microsoft SilverLight 2 beta 2

Опубликовано 17 Июнь | Автор LOB

Наконец-то вышла Beta 2. Обязательно качаем и ставим. Также наконец-то SilverLight работает под оперой. Microsoft нас только радует своими улучшениями.

(more…)

Кратко:

Popularity: 62% [?]

Add to zakladki:
1 комментарий | Примеры | Вся статья

Необходимые средства для работы с SilverLight

Опубликовано 2 Апр | Автор LOB

Для того, чтобы начать создавать свои собственные приложения на Silverlight. Вам необходимо для начала запастись необходимыми программными средствами.

1) Для 1.0: SilverLight 1.0

Для 2.0: SilverLight 2.0

Установка плагина Silverlight ни чем не отличается, от обычных windows приложений, только в конце они забыли добавить кнопку “finish”, что немного сбивает с толку и приходиться закрывать обычным крестиком.

(more…)

Popularity: 52% [?]

Add to zakladki:
Нет Комментариев | Новости | Вся статья

Ну что ж, как и обещал, продолжаю публиковать статью о “Введении в SilverLight”.
Начало статьи Здесь….
Ну сегодня нас с Вами ждет немного истории, итак не будем разглагольствовать и начнем.
Когда Tim Berners-Lee в CERN изобрел современную Сеть Интернет, она была предназначена как система, которая позволяла сохранять статические документы, и связывала их в сети. За эти годы наука не стояла на месте, а уверенно шла вперёд. Активные документы можно было создавать по запросу с учетом пользовательской информации или временных параметров. Технологии CGI позволяли это делать. Через какое-то время, возможность создавать документы в Сети получила первостепенную важность, а технология прошла путь от CGI через Java и ASP к ASP.NET..
ASP.NET была средствов, которое позволяло разработчикам создавать быстро и качество Web приложения на стороне сервера и оптимально подобранных инструментов серии Visual Studio.
Самым большим барьером для веб-приложений стал интерфейс пользователя, где технические ограничения помешали предоставить то же удобство, что и клиентские приложения для ПК, работающие с локальными данными.
XMLHttpRequest объект , выпущенный Microsoft как часть Internet Explorer 5 в 2000, открыл дорогу для технологии Asynchronous JavaScript и XML (AJAX), которая позволяла веб-приложениям Сети, обеспечить более динамическую реакцию на пользовательские действия, обновляя лишь небольшие части WEB страниц, не требуя полной перезагрузки контента. Инновационные решения, основанные на AJAX, типа карт Windows Live Local, приблизили веб-приложения к уровню удобства обычных клиентских программ.
Silverlight является следующим шагом в развитии потенциального богатства пользовательского интерфейса, благодаря которому разработчики и ДИЗАЙНЕРЫ могут сделать свои проекты профессиональными, и представить потребителям. Silverlight работает, позволяя ДИЗАЙНЕРАМ выразить свой творческий потенциал и сохранить работу в формате, который будет готов уже непосредственно для работы Интернете. В прошлом дизайнер проектировал сайт, используя средства, которые предоставляли богатые возможности пользователю, но при этом программисты сталкивался с ограничениями работоспособности на различных WEB платформах. В модели Silverlight, дизайнеры могут воплащать свои идеи и оно автоматически сохраняется в виде XAML. XAML впоследствии автоматически встраивается в веб-страницу с помощью среды выполнения Silverlight. В результате дизайнер и программист могут работать над конечным результатом более слаженно, чем когда-либо ранее.
XAML - это XML, является текстовым, не вызывает конфликтов с брандмауэрами, легко проверяемым языком, и при этом описывает различное содержимое. В то время как другие технологии - типа Java Applets, ActiveX, и существующий Flash который может использоваться, чтобы представить более интересно и красочнее содержание сайта, - но они все посылают двоичный запрос браузеру. Из-за этого трудно поддерживать безопасность, не говоря уже о трудности модернизировать, поскольку любые изменения требуют, чтобы все приложение было повторно переустановленно, что неудобно для пользователя и зачастую приводит к торможению веб-страниц. Когда используется Silverlight для того чтобы измененить контент, необходимо сгенерировать новый XAML файл на стороне сервера. В следующий раз, когда пользователь будет просматривать данную страницу, этот новый XAML загрузится, и содержание обновиться без какой-либо переустановки.
В основе Silverlight - расширенный модуль, который обрабатывает XAML и отображает графику в браузере. Плеер для воспроизведения приложений SIlverlight, весит менее чем 2 МБ, и может быть установлен, когда пользователь попадает на сайт, содержащий контент Silverlight. Модуль предоставляет разработчикам доступ к функциям XAML-страницы на языке JavaScript, таким образом, становится возможным взаимодействие с содержимым на уровне страницы и разработчик может, например, создать обработчики событий или управлять содержимым XAML-страницы с помощью JavaScript-кода.
Продолжение следует….

Popularity: 52% [?]

Add to zakladki:
1 комментарий | Новости | Вся статья

Что такое Silverlight?

Опубликовано 18 Сен | Автор admin
Ключевые слова:, , ,

Так как мы вместе с Вами начинаем изучать Silverlight, то я решил перевести статью Laurence Moroney, для того чтобы помочь новичкам (к которым я и сам отношусь) в этом нелегком деле :)
Ну для начало нам необходимо выяснить что же за зверь такой этот Silverlight…
Silverlight - новая Web технология, которая создана, чтобы использоваться на всем разнообразие Web платформ. Это позволяет создавать богатые, визуально ошеломляющие и интерактивные проекты, которые могут использоваться везде: в пределах браузеров, на сложных устройствах и рабочем столе OC (типа Apple Macintosh). WPF (Windows Presentation Foundation), технологии Microsoft . NET Framework 3.0 ( Windows programming infrastructure), XAML (eXtensible Application Markup Language) – всё это основа представления о Silverlight.
Данный доклад ознакомит вас с основами Silverlight и расскажет как Вы можете использовать стек инструментов Microsoft , включая Microsoft Expression Blend, Microsoft Visual Studio 2005, и XAML, чтобы создавать графические сайты.
Продолжение следует…

Popularity: 79% [?]

Add to zakladki:
1 комментарий | Новости | Вся статья